restreamer-ui-v2/.env.example

21 lines
1.2 KiB
Plaintext

# Environment variables for local development
# Set your YouTube Data API v3 key here (do NOT commit real keys to public repos)
YOUTUBE_API_KEY="AIzaSyABiXKk-1tcoR0wQnccZfutBDi0ijTr0Ko"
REACT_APP_CORE_URL=https://restreamer.nextream.sytes.net
#REACT_APP_YTDLP_URL=http://100.73.244.28:8080
REACT_APP_YTDLP_URL=http://144.217.82.82:8282
REACT_APP_YTDLP_URL_TITLES=http://100.73.244.28:8080
# URL que la UI usa para construir el input WHEP del Core.
# Apunta al mismo dominio del UI — Caddy proxea /whep/* → egress server.
REACT_APP_WHIP_SERVER_URL=https://djmaster.nextream.sytes.net
# Vars REACT_APP_ expuestas al browser (CRA las inyecta en el bundle).
# La UI llama a IngressClient directamente sin intermediario Node.
REACT_APP_LIVEKIT_API_KEY=APIBTqTGxf9htMK
REACT_APP_LIVEKIT_API_SECRET=0dOHWPffwneaPg7OYpe4PeAes21zLJfeYJB9cKzSTtXW
REACT_APP_LIVEKIT_WS_URL=wss://livekit-server.nextream.sytes.net
LIVEKIT_INGRESS_INTERNAL_URL=http://192.168.1.20:8088
LIVEKIT_INGRESS_HOST=192.168.1.20:8088
UI_BASE_URL=https://djmaster.nextream.sytes.net
# Destino local del proxy de desarrollo para /api/whip/* y /whep/* (CRA setupProxy).
# NO confundir con REACT_APP_WHIP_SERVER_URL (esa es la URL pública para el frontend).
WHIP_API_TARGET=http://localhost:3005